Ticket #2093 — Vault locked: idempotency key store for payment retries

The Marrowgate payments service lost access to its vault after a certificate rotation; the vault sealed itself mid-deploy. Retried payments are currently blocked because idempotency keys can't be read, so duplicates are possible if we bypass the store. Requesting security review sign-off to unseal using the documented recovery procedure. For the reviewer's verification, the recovery passphrase is recorded below.

recovery phrase for bajeg-kawip: fraox-fenath-noveth

Step 7: Deploy the Graphlume dependency visualizer to the staging cluster. Verify the node renderer pod is healthy and that edge computation completes for the Fernwick monorepo sample set. If layout times exceed 30 seconds, roll back and page the graph team. The artifact bundle must be signed before the registry accepts it, using the deploy key below.

release key, kagag-taweg: bky4_VgyJ

// Health-check constants for the Bramblewick ingest tier behind the Oakhurst
// load balancer. As discussed in last week's sync, the balancer marks a node
// unhealthy after three consecutive probe failures, so this timeout must stay
// shorter than one-third of the probe interval or we get flapping. Do not
// raise it without re-running the drain simulation on the Pellworth staging
// pool. The value was last validated during the October capacity exercise;
// the trace from that validation run is recorded below.

pipeline stamp: htk9_1a17374cb